Ben Milliken Fishing Net Worth: How Much is the Captain Worth?

Ben Milliken Fishing represents a prominent digital fishing brand built by Ben Milliken, combining outdoor expertise with modern content creation. This profile explores how strategic branding and authentic on water content helped define his net worth and market presence.

Understanding the financial scale of Ben Milliken Fishing requires looking at revenue streams, audience reach, and long-term brand partnerships that amplify visibility across social platforms.

Brand Foundation and Content Strategy

Ben Milliken Fishing built credibility through consistent offshore fishing footage and practical gear advice. Early adoption of action cameras and transparent trip reports helped establish trust with saltwater anglers looking for reliable techniques and honest reviews.

The brand expanded beyond YouTube by developing a distinct identity on TikTok and Instagram, where short clips of catches and gear demonstrations drive traffic back to long-form content. This multi-platform approach created multiple touchpoints for audience engagement and monetization.

Revenue Streams and Income Diversification

Sponsorships and Partnerships

Strategic partnerships with fishing gear manufacturers, apparel brands, and marine technology companies form a core component of revenue. These deals often include product seeding, long-term ambassadorships, and performance-based incentives tied to audience engagement.

Digital Products and Merchandise

Launching branded apparel, accessories, and curated gear packages allows Ben Milliken Fishing to capture value directly from the community. Limited-run drops and collaborations create urgency and strengthen brand loyalty among fishing enthusiasts.

Audience Growth and Community Building

Audience growth relies on high production value fishing content that balances entertainment with educational value. Detailed edits of tournament trips, species-specific techniques, and on-water safety messaging resonate with both new and experienced anglers.

Community interaction through live streams, Q&A sessions, and tournament coverage fosters a sense of participation. Fans feel connected to the action, which translates into sustained support for sponsors, merch, and crowdfunding initiatives when relevant.

Marketing Approach and Brand Positioning

Authenticity on the Water

Real fishing scenarios, unscripted reactions, and transparent discussions about costs and outcomes differentiate Ben Milliken Fishing from overly polished influencer content. This authenticity strengthens viewer trust and long-term partnership value.

Data-Driven Content Decisions

Analyzing watch time, click-through rates, and conversion on merch pages informs content length, titles, and thumbnail strategies. Adjusting based on performance metrics ensures higher visibility and better monetization across platforms.
